Excavations of Akrotiri
The prehistoric settlement in Akrotiri is an archaeological site of great importance as it is considered a significant discovery. The fact that the site managed to stay well-preserved after the several volcanic eruptions that occurred on the island is itself extraordinary and it makes the place totally worth exploring up close.
Emporio Village
Emporio is the largest settlement of Santorini, a peaceful traditional village that boasts edifices of Cycladic architecture, old churches, wonderful windmills and one of the five fortified castles of the island. Walk around its narrow alleys that resemble a labyrinth and admire cave houses, tiny balconies, adorable yards and domes. (40 minutes)

Profitis Ilias Mountain
Being the highest point of the island, Profitis Ilias Mountain offers sublime panoramic views in every direction. Gaze at vast vineyards and plains, the coastline of Santorini as well as the spectacular volcano in the Aegean Sea and the nearby islands. From this spot you can take fantastic photos of the entire island and relish it from a totally different point of view. (20 minutes)

Oia ‒ Sunset
The gem of the island is the picturesque Oia village that is known for its incomparable sunset and admirable architecture. Pastel-colored houses, blue-domed churches, wondrous cafes, and restaurants are built on the staggering caldera cliffs and create an idyllic setting. The world-famous sunset, which can be witnessed from the debris of the Venetian castle, highlights the romantic atmosphere.
